    setup.py 2.28 KiB
    #!/usr/bin/env python
    # encoding: utf-8
    
    from setuptools import setup
    from numpy.distutils.core import Extension, setup
    from numpy.distutils.command import build_src
    
    import numpy as np
    
    LONG_DESCRIPTION = """
    RADAU13 is an implicit 13th order adaptive Runge-Kutta implementation of the
    RADAU IIA method by Ernst Hairer and Gerhard Wanner. The Fortran code is
    available from Ernst Hairer's website
    
     http://www.unige.ch/~hairer/software.html
    
    and a detailled description is available in their book
    
    Hairer, Norsett and Wanner (1993): Solving Ordinary Differential Equations.
    Nonstiff Problems.  2nd edition. Springer Series in Comput. Math., vol. 8.
    
    This package does not use f2py, but instead calls the fortran function from a C
    extension. The solver features dense/continous output, support for implicit
    problems with a mass matrix, DAEs up to index 3 and multiple error control
    algorithms. The python interface includes all features except band-width
    control (for now), but some of the advanced/complex settings are not
    documented (yet).
    
    """.strip() + "\n\n"
    
    class no_f2py_build_scr(build_src.build_src):
        def f2py_sources(self, sources, extension):
            return sources
    
    ext_modules = [ Extension('pyradau13', sources = [ 'pyradau13.c', 'lib/radau.f', 'lib/decsol.f', 'lib/dc_decsol.f' ]) ]
    
    setup(
        name = 'pyradau13',
        version = '0.3',
        author = 'Phillip Berndt',
        author_email = 'phillip.berndt@googlemail.com',
        license = 'GPL',
        url = 'https://git.imp.fu-berlin.de/pberndt/pyradau13',
        description = 'Python wrapper around the Hairer/Wanner implementation of the RADAU13 ODE solver',
        long_description = LONG_DESCRIPTION,
        include_dirs = [np.get_include()],
        ext_modules = ext_modules,
        setup_requires=["numpy"],
        install_requires=["numpy"],
        classifiers=[
            "Development Status :: 4 - Beta",
            "Intended Audience :: Science/Research",
            "Intended Audience :: Developers",
            "License :: OSI Approved",
            "Programming Language :: C",
            "Programming Language :: Python",
            "Programming Language :: Python :: 3",
            "Topic :: Scientific/Engineering",
            "Operating System :: POSIX",
            "Operating System :: Unix",
        ],
        cmdclass = {
            "build_src": no_f2py_build_scr,
        },
        test_suite = "test.TestIntegration"
    )
